Dino Names
This word search focuses on various species of feathered dinosaurs. These prehistoric creatures range from well-known names like *Archaeopteryx* to lesser-known ones like *Changyuraptor*. The word bank introduces students to scientific naming conventions and helps familiarize them with the diversity among feathered dinosaurs. Completing the word search involves finding names scattered in multiple directions within the grid, enhancing attention to detail. The words are long and often complex, making this a great challenge for upper elementary or middle school learners.
Engaging in this word search enhances vocabulary recognition and spelling skills by exposing students to multisyllabic scientific terms. It also strengthens reading fluency and pattern recognition as students scan for challenging word shapes. The complexity of these dinosaur names introduces learners to Latin/Greek roots and suffixes, often used in biological classification. By working through this search, students refine their cognitive ability to focus, filter, and match word patterns. Furthermore, their confidence with reading scientific material improves, supporting broader language arts proficiency.
Featured Feathered Dinosaurs Vocabulary Words – Archaeopteryx, Microraptor, Anchiornis, Yutyrannus, Sinornithosaurus, Caudipteryx, Epidexipteryx, Protarchaeopteryx, Xiaotingia, Jinfengopteryx, Changyuraptor, Rahonavis, Zhenyuanlong, Beipiaosaurus, Fukuivenator
